Cowie Embroidery Collection

Special Collections

Reference: COWIE COLLECTION             Date: 1601-1982                Extent: c. 250 volumes

The collection contains books, pamphlets and journals on the subject of embroidery, needlework, lace-making and other related crafts. 

The volumes were collected by Dr Flora Margaret Valda Cowie (née Coppen) (1913-1983), and donated to the university by her husband Professor Alfred Tennant Cowie (1916-2003) in the 1980s.
